it's beyond magical vs it's more than magical

Both phrases are correct and commonly used in English. They convey a sense of something being extremely magical or extraordinary. The choice between them depends on the nuance or emphasis the speaker wants to convey.

it's beyond magical

This phrase is correct and commonly used to express that something is extremely magical or extraordinary.

This phrase is used to emphasize that something is even more magical or extraordinary than expected.

Examples:

  • The performance was beyond magical; it was truly enchanting.
  • The view from the top of the mountain was beyond magical.
  • The experience of seeing the Northern Lights was beyond magical.
  • The transformation of the garden was beyond magical.
  • The connection between the characters in the movie was beyond magical.

it's more than magical

This phrase is correct and commonly used to convey that something is extremely magical or extraordinary.

This phrase is used to emphasize that something exceeds the level of magic or wonder typically associated with it.

Examples:

  • The performance was more than magical; it was a once-in-a-lifetime experience.
  • The garden was more than magical after the sun set.
  • The story was more than magical; it was deeply moving.
  • The atmosphere in the room was more than magical.
  • The effect of the music was more than magical.
